Squarespace vs. WordPress for Small Businesses: Which Is Right for You in 2026

Short answer: WordPress offers more raw flexibility, but Squarespace offers a far simpler path to a professional, secure, well-performing site for most small businesses — without needing a developer on standby.


Ease of Use

Squarespace is a fully hosted, all-in-one platform: design, hosting, security, and updates are handled in one system. WordPress is open-source software that typically requires separate hosting, security plugins, theme selection, and ongoing plugin management. For a business owner without technical staff, that difference is significant day to day.

Cost

Squarespace's pricing is predictable — one monthly plan covers hosting, security, and the platform itself. WordPress can appear cheaper at first (free software), but costs add up quickly: hosting, premium themes, plugins, security monitoring, and developer time for updates or fixes. Many small businesses underestimate WordPress's true total cost until something breaks.

SEO Capability

Both platforms are fully capable of ranking well. WordPress has a larger ecosystem of SEO plugins (like Yoast) offering granular control. Squarespace has built in strong core SEO functionality (title tags, meta descriptions, clean URL structures, sitemap generation, schema options) that covers what most small businesses actually need without plugin management.

Security and Maintenance

This is where the platforms diverge most for small business owners. WordPress requires regular core, theme, and plugin updates — skipping these is one of the most common causes of hacked small business websites. Squarespace handles all of this automatically as part of the hosted platform.

Design Flexibility

WordPress, especially with page builders like Elementor, offers more unlimited customization potential. Squarespace's design system is more constrained but produces consistently polished results without requiring design expertise — a meaningful trade-off for businesses that don't have ongoing design resources.

Who Should Choose What

  • Choose WordPress if: you need highly custom functionality, have in-house or agency technical support, or are building a large content site with complex plugin requirements.

  • Choose Squarespace if: you want a professional, secure, low-maintenance site and would rather spend your time running your business than managing software updates.
